It's a test run. I want to play that at the girls day this year. The girls (and boys) day is a special day in Germany, there kids are encouraged to experience jobs, that are biased towards certain gender. For example information technology or child care.
This is the third year my employer participates and offers a broad experience of jobs in computer science. PO, Scrum master, cyber security, developer.
So far we got very positive feedback from the young people and I hope that we can reduce the gatekeeping in these jobs.
If you are a little bit older and want to play that game or learn more about cyber security without previous experience, maybe the @OSCo is something for you.
It's an un-conference in the open space format focused on cyber security. I'm one of the organizers and our goal is to reduce gatekeeping and to create a safe space for everyone, regardless of experience, age, gender, religion, skin colour or disability.
The open security conference 2026 is scheduled for 5-8 November 2026 in the SeminarZentrum Rückersbach (Germany):
